#899337 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#899337 is composed of 53.7% red, 57.6%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.6%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 66.5 degrees, a saturation of 45.5% and a lightness of 39.6%. #899337 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ff6e with #132700.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

● #899337 color description : Dark moderate yellow.
#899337 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#899337 has RGB values of R:137, G:147, B:55 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0, Y:0.63,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9016119.

Shades and Tints of #899337
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040402 is the darkest color, while #fbfbf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#899337
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b6c5e is the less saturated color, while #b4c901 is the most saturated one.
